What is the simplified expression for -3(2x-y)+2y+2(x+y)
Answers:
8x+y
y-4x
7y-4x
-4x-y

Answer:

7y - 4x

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

- 3(2x - y) + 2y + 2(x + y) ← distribute parenthesis

= - 6x + 3y + 2y + 2x + 2y ← collect like terms

= 7y - 4x
